Over and Through
An improvised fairytale from the goblins behind Jet City Improv

Seattle, Wa—Wing-It Productions is proud to present Over and Through, a journey through an unknown tale of magic and adventure. Over and Through is an unscripted dark fairytale featuring fiendish creatures, puppet companions and the imagination of one human child. The story begins with a child running away from home. The fate of the story and of the child from there will be in the hands of the audience, who will be asked to supply the details of the tale. No two stories will be the same, or ever told again.

The talented cast of actors and puppeteers of Over and Through include: Destiny Sund, Jeremy Brown, Keli Carender, Chris Hamilton, Rachel Jackson, Stephani Thompson, Elizabeth Westerman Amanda Lee Williams, and Raymond Williams. The show is created and Directed by Brandon Jepson, with costumes by Jeannine Clarke and original art by Sean Buckley.

Over and Through performances are Thursdays and Fridays at 8pm November 6th-21st, and December 4th-19th at the Historic University Theater at 5510 University Way NE. Tickets are $10 (GA) and $8 for students and seniors. Over and Through is not suggested for small children due to its ³scary² elements.

 

Wing-It will host an Opening Night Show and Gala Thursday November 6th. Champagne and Cake will follow the show, with an opportunity to speak with the cast and crew, as well as members of Wing-It Productions.
